I've been shaving my head for nearly 30 years, and wearing straw hats nearly that long as well. I have a hard time finding straw hats that fit my melon (8+ hat size, 3xl helmet size).

I get several of the cheap Walmart hats each year. They start out really snug but put them in water and then wear them for a half hour and they stretch a little bit.

Got a Quiksilver straw hat last year on our Hawaii vacation and it's definitely a better fitting hat, but it'd be destroyed by now if it were my go-to hat for working outside.
